I attached the one I am currently playing with. It is set for manual focus. Adjust focus using 9 and 0 with PgUP and PgDN Line 96 reads: Code: float fFocusManualDistance = 4.0; // Controls the focus distance from the camera in meters. Adjust that value to what ever you want it to default to with game start. fFocusManualDistance = 2.0 ![]() fFocusManualDistance = 4.0 ![]() Still sorting the cycle of light...change brightness, adjust point/direct/ambient light, change specular, change sss, change reflections...repeat hahahaha. Someone was asking about reflections, and how to make them smooth. This is what I did. Apply the reflection settings last, after specular and light adjustments have been made. SizeScale and SourceTexturesScale can not be changed via GUI, so below are some examples of these settings at different values. Filter values are at minimums, and reflection values are at maximum, to show the differences. SizeScale 0.15 SourceTexturesScale 0.85 ![]() SizeScale 0.95 SourceTexturesScale 0.85 ![]() SizeScale 0.95 SourceTexturesScale 0.15 ![]() With filter and reflection values set at a reasonable level. SizeScale 0.95 SourceTexturesScale 0.13 (I had this set to 0.05, but the value was changed by the game...)
